3D Printing in Oral Surgery
To enhance the field of dental surgery, you can discover the subtopic of 3D printing in oral surgery. This innovative technology has the potential to transform the way dental specialists run and treat individuals. Right here are four vital methods which 3D printing is shaping the area:
- ** Personalized Surgical Guides **: 3D printing permits the creation of very exact and patient-specific medical overviews, enhancing the accuracy and performance of procedures.
- ** Implant Prosthetics **: With 3D printing, dental specialists can develop tailored implant prosthetics that perfectly fit a person's special makeup, resulting in far better end results and person complete satisfaction.
- ** Bone Grafting **: 3D printing makes it possible for the manufacturing of patient-specific bone grafts, lowering the requirement for conventional grafting methods and boosting healing and recuperation time.
- ** Education and Educating **: 3D printing can be used to produce realistic surgical models for instructional functions, permitting oral specialists to exercise intricate procedures before executing them on people.
With its potential to enhance accuracy, personalization, and training, 3D printing is an amazing development in the field of oral surgery.
Minimally Intrusive Methods
To even more progress the field of dental surgery, accept the capacity of minimally intrusive techniques that can greatly profit both cosmetic surgeons and patients alike.
Minimally invasive methods are changing the field by lowering medical injury, minimizing post-operative pain, and increasing the recuperation process. These techniques include using smaller sized cuts and specialized instruments to carry out procedures with accuracy and efficiency.
By utilizing advanced imaging modern technology, such as cone light beam computed tomography (CBCT), doctors can properly prepare and execute surgical procedures with very little invasiveness.
Additionally, using lasers in oral surgery allows for precise cells cutting and coagulation, causing minimized bleeding and minimized healing time.
